Seaside travel is most rewarding when it engages multiple senses over several days, creating a rhythmic flow rather than a single, rush-filled experience. Start by profiling three core aims: culinary curiosity, artisanal discovery, and restorative leisure. Map out a coastline you can walk, canoe, or bicycle, so movement itself becomes part of the itinerary. Choose towns known for vibrant food scenes and small studios where craftspeople welcome visitors. Plan to arrive with a flexible pace, allowing mornings for market wanderings, afternoons for studio visits, and long, quiet evenings on the sand. This structure helps you savor contrasts—bright flavors, intimate handiwork, and the calm of the sea—without feeling scattered.
For food-focused days, identify a region’s signature elements—seafood, citrus, herbs—and seek guided tastings or supplier tours that illuminate preparation methods. Look for farms or fishmongers that welcome visitors, then pair the experience with a nearby cooking class or chef-led demonstration. Prioritize ingredients in season and locally sourced. When possible, arrange private tastings that explore geography through aroma and texture, not just plate presentation. Balance these sessions with time to journal impressions, sketch ideas for future menus, or photograph textures that inspire your own culinary language. The goal is to translate coastal abundance into personal creative energy.

Next, integrate artisan studio visits into the plan so creativity can flow in a tactile, unhurried setting. Contact ceramicists, glass blowers, or textile artists who welcome visitors on specific days and times. Schedule mornings when you feel most alert to observe demonstrations, ask questions, and try simple hands-on tasks under supervision. The physical act of shaping clay or weaving strands can unlock metaphorical thinking about your own projects back home. After each studio session, stroll to a nearby café or beachside bench to note discoveries, moods, and techniques that resonate. Return later in the trip if a particular studio inspires a longer, focused afternoon session.

The practical framework includes lodging near the coast yet within easy walking distance to markets and studios. A light, adaptable packing list supports your varied days: a reusable tote for purchases, a small notebook, a couple of sketching pencils, a compact watercolor set, and a natural sunscreen. Hydration should be constant, with water, tea, and a refillable bottle available at every stop. For meals, you might identify a trio of dependable eateries—one for seafood, one for plant-forward dishes, and one for a casual, restorative lunch. Keep evenings open for informal walks, reflective journaling, and stargazing on clear nights to deepen the restorative aspect of the trip.

On days that emphasize culinary immersion, alternate hands-on cooking with sensory observation. Attend a market tour to learn how vendors select the day’s best catch, then join a workshop that demonstrates technique, from filleting fish to balancing citrus notes. After class, document flavor combinations in a tasting journal, noting textures, aromas, and color. Then, give yourself time to translate these observations into ideas for your own creative projects, whether in painting, writing, or design. The coastline’s cadence—shop, learn, taste, reflect—can become a reliable scaffold for developing a distinctive creative voice.
